SUMMARY Windows is not showing the amount of unread messages next to a room name ST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Join a room 2. Focus to another room 3. Have someone else type in the first room OBSERVED RESULT Nothing appears EXPECTED RESULT One should see a circle with the amount of unread messages S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S Windows: 10 21H1 NeoChat 22.04 KDE Frameworks Version: 5.94.0 Qt Version: 5.15.2
